Reminder: NSP Expenditure Reports and NSP Webinars on Program Income and Closeout - July and August 2016

On July 12, 2016, from 2:00 – 4:00 PM EDT, HUD will host a webinar for Neighborhood Stabilization Program (NSP) 1, 2, and 3 grantees to provide an overview of the Notice of Neighborhood Stabilization Program; Changes to Closeout Requirement Related to Program Income (NSP Program Income Notice). HUD will also discuss closeout efforts to assist NSP grantees in the preparation, completion, and submission of their NSP grant closeout documentation. Finally, grantees will learn about additional NSP resources to be released soon. Time will be made for questions and answers.

Please save the dates for webinars to be held in the coming weeks as well. On July 19, 2016, from 2:00-4:00 PM EDT, HUD will host a webinar to explain procedures related to the program income transfer allowed under the Notice. Additional NSP topics will be covered in webinars on August 2, 2016 and August 16, 2016.

Biweekly NSP Expenditure Reports

HUD is resuming the publication of the NSP expenditure report on a biweekly basis to assist Field Offices and grantees with closing out grants. The report provides cumulative draw data for NSP1, NSP2, and NSP3 grantees, including:

  • Grant Amount: The amount of the original grant award
  • PI Received: The amount of program income received
  • PI Disbursed: The amount of program income committed and drawn down
  • Drawn from Grant: The amount drawn down from the original grant award
  • Total Drawn: The amount drawn down from the original grant award and from program income
  • LOC Balance: The line of credit remaining from the original grant award. In order to close the grant, funds in the line of credit must be expended.
